Indonesia palm oil shippers to pay new levy from end May
Published Wed, May 6, 2015 · 09:50 PM
Jakarta
PALM oil exports from Indonesia, the world's biggest producer, will be subject to a levy at the end of this month after President Joko Widodo signed rules for implementation of the new tax…
